Output 89d178d8b353aa14b67de965ff004fd0a0c2b3b3dae0e70ea3325a8b77ba35c7:18

value
200392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0042b37fefcfb3f1c82872367ebd32f8638a75f OP_EQUAL
address
3KCJf2hXuPFSwk8BzjtUEeqX3rkiqJ9iU9
transaction
89d178d8b353aa14b67de965ff004fd0a0c2b3b3dae0e70ea3325a8b77ba35c7
confirmations
148839
spent
true